73Costs relating to enforcement etc. excluded from variable service chargeE+W
This section has no associated Explanatory Notes

In the Landlord and Tenant Act 1985 (c. 70), after section 20F insert—

20FALimitation of variable service charges: excluded costs for regulated buildings in Wales

(1)This section applies in relation to a lease to which section 30IB (regulated buildings in Wales: liability for building safety costs) applies.

(2)Excluded costs are not to be regarded as relevant costs to be taken into account in determining the amount of any variable service charge payable by a tenant under the lease.

(3)In this section “excluded costs” means any of the following costs in connection with the Building Safety (Wales) Act 2026 or regulations made under it—

(a)costs incurred or to be incurred by or on behalf of a relevant person solely as a result of any penalty imposed or enforcement action taken by an enforcing authority;

(b)legal costs incurred or to be incurred by or on behalf of a relevant person in connection with management order proceedings relating to the building;

(c)costs that a management order provides are to be met by any person other than a relevant person or the tenant under the lease;

(d)costs incurred or to be incurred by or on behalf of a relevant person by reason of any negligence, breach of contract or unlawful act on the part of that relevant person or a person acting on their behalf.

(4)In this section—

  • enforcement action” means action taken with a view to, or in connection with—

    (a)

    securing compliance with the Building Safety (Wales) Act 2026 or regulations made under it, or

    (b)

    the imposition of a sanction in respect of a contravention of that Act or those regulations;

  • enforcing authority” has the meaning given by section 94 of the Building Safety (Wales) Act 2026;

  • management order” means—

    (a)

    an order under section 24 of the Landlord and Tenant Act 1987 appointing a manager to carry out any of the duties of an accountable person under the Building Safety (Wales) Act 2026 or regulations made under it;

    (b)

    a special measures order under section 109 of the Building Safety (Wales) Act 2026;

  • management order proceedings” means any proceedings relating to the making, variation or discharge of, or the giving of directions in relation to, a management order (including any appeals in relation to such proceedings);

  • relevant person” means—

    (a)

    if the landlord under the lease is an accountable person for the regulated building under the Building Safety (Wales) Act 2026, the landlord or any manager appointed by a management order relating to the building;

    (b)

    otherwise, any superior landlord who is an accountable person for the building or any manager appointed by a management order relating to the building.

(5)The Welsh Ministers may by regulations amend subsection (3) to add, remove or modify a description of costs incurred or to be incurred by or on behalf of a relevant person in connection with the Building Safety (Wales) Act 2026 or regulations made under it.

(6)The regulations may make—

(a)supplementary, incidental, transitional or saving provision (including provision amending this Act);

(b)different provision for different purposes.

(7)Regulations under this section are to be made by Welsh statutory instrument and are subject to the Senedd approval procedure.
